Those CD's are NOT send for reveiw though, they are sent for preveiw. Unlike a movie you cant just cut and paste some film and do a demo, you actually have to take the time to code and compile one wich is a waste. Instead they send dev builds for reveiwers to PREVIEW, and then eventually they send near gold or gold review copies. These copies seldom vary from the final release except for possible bug fixes. The issue here is some magazine takes a preview disk and passes off their observations as a final product review, in wich case is false. This game could be complete ass but to call it ass on an unfinished copy and SAY it is the final product is wrong.
